Transaction 8ceeef9117dfef7830549c748e9ae7cf740798f45a2b6cc37eb38b6a4646099a

12 Input
2 Outputs
  • 8ceeef9117dfef7830549c748e9ae7cf740798f45a2b6cc37eb38b6a4646099a:0
  • value  50000000
    address  13rQEPyxTvbvfAW4uCp6cRo9BhqMno1EfA
  • 8ceeef9117dfef7830549c748e9ae7cf740798f45a2b6cc37eb38b6a4646099a:1
  • value  1969097
    address  3P4GvPgRCESJR2cuQytohUZTPX2K9Gd3Xo